March 13 is National Positive Mental Health Promotion Day

At its March 4 meeting, the Municipal Council adopted a resolution to proclaim March 13 National Positive Mental Health Promotion Day for the duration of its electoral mandate, with the aim of creating, developing and strengthening mental health in the community.

Together for good mental health!

According to the World Health Organization, there is no health without mental health. The Town of Sutton recognizes the importance of mental health to our collective well-being, and believes that municipalities have a key role to play in fostering the positive mental health of their populations, for example by breaking down isolation through activities, recognizing citizen involvement, and maintaining or developing green spaces.

National Positive Mental Health Promotion Day is a call to action for both the Town and its citizens, whether through small everyday gestures or through large projects that can create, develop and strengthen mental health. “Recharging yourself means finding your recharge zone” also means finding concrete ways to slow down your hectic pace to maintain good mental health.
